UNVEILING OF NEW PLAQUE IN EDINBURGH
At Easter 2008, Meg Crane, President of the SSF, travelled to Edinburgh for the unveiling of a new plaque
by the Merchants of Edinburgh Golf Club. The plaque commemorates Siegfried Sassoon and Wilfred Owen, who, as we all
know, met over a set of golf clubs.

RECENT NEWS...
SSF Patron-in-Chief Kendall Sassoon has loaned Siegfried's Queen's
Medal for Poetry to the Royal Welch Fusiliers Museum. This adds to the Museum's collection of Sassoon artefacts including
the recently purchased and long lost Military Cross as well as Sassoon's Browning automatic pistol. The Sassoon display
case is currently being redesigned and all items should be on display by Easter.

OUR MAN IN MELLS
Committee member Alan Lawson lives in the West Country. If you visit Mells around Remembrance Sunday, the flowers
you see on Siegfried Sassoon's grave are very likely to have been placed there by Alan.
